Triumph Daytona description

2006 Triumph 675. It is a track ready motorcycle with well over 10k invested. I have never had the chance to actually take it to the track because of work and not being able to schedule time to take the racing class. It was fully prepped by triumph of janesville wisconsin, they installed new tires and safety wired the motorcycle, new body work and steering stabalizer. Also has all the new tuned up dates. Is equipped with frame sliders. Doesnt leak any fluids, it needs absolutly nothing. Get on it and ride!

 

Heres the story behind the bike- It was bought back in 07 with a title of destruction. Has all the proper paper work to make it street legal again, I called DMV and they said as long as its been safety approved a new title can be issued. In 2006 the bike was layed down at low speed ruining all the left side body work. NO FRAME DAMAGE AT ALL. Didnt even brake any side covers etc. It was all cosmetic. I encourage you to come and see the bike in person or I can send you a video of anything youd like to see. This bike is in excellent shape to either be put back on the road or use it as a track bike.

 

Comes with the little white trailer enclosed, doesnt leak and has great tires.I have a clear title with it.

Small-Displacement Class Considered for 2015 AMA Pro Racing Season

Wed, 04 Dec 2013

More and more manufacturers are entering the small-displacement sportbike market and AMA Pro Racing has taken notice, opening the possibility of adding a new racing class representing the growing segment. With plans to consolidate the Daytona Sportbike and Supersport classes and the Vance & Hines Harley-Davidson series signed through 2015, a spot will open up on race weekends for another racing class to support the premier Superbike Championship. The logical choice is to introduce a new small-displacement class.

Meet Sarah Lahalih On Talking Motorcycles With Barry Boone, Tonight July 9

Wed, 09 Jul 2014

Tonight on Talking Motorcycles with Barry Boone, Boone will speak with Sarah Lahalih, an amazing woman deeply involved in the motorcycle culture. Currently she is the Brand Ambassador for Triumph North America, race team liaison, a racer and a writer. Chicago born and raised, Sarah has owned a private motorcycle training program in the State of Illinois for 11 years and has trained all branches of the US Armed Forces over the past 4.5 years in the art of motorcycle riding in the USA, Hawaii and Japan.
